What is a "burt webb obituary"?
A "burt webb obituary" is a written piece published in a newspaper or online that announces the death of a person named Burt Webb and provides information about their life and accomplishments.
Obituaries are typically written by family members or friends of the deceased and include details such as the person's date and place of birth, date and place of death, survivors, and a brief summary of their life and career.
Obituaries can be a valuable source of information for genealogists and historians, as they can provide insights into the lives of people who may not have been well-known during their lifetime.
